What Is Secondary Glazing?

Secondary glazing is a cost effective way to improve the thermal efficiency and noise reduction of existing single glazed windows. As opposed to replacement primary window units it doesn't require removal of frames from the existing ones and is more suited to older properties.

Improved thermal efficiency

By adding secondary glazing to your windows can help reduce heat loss and eliminate drafts. It can also make the home more comfortable and quieter. But it's important to understand that this kind of solution isn't a replacement for double or triple glazing and will only offer modest improvements in thermal efficiency.

Glass is not an excellent insulation. However a layer of argon or air between two panes could help to reduce condensation and slow down the process of transferring heat from warm to cool. Double-glazed windows with an insulation layer between the panes will prevent cold air from entering your home, and keep warm air inside.

There are a variety of systems that can be installed with DIY kits while others require a professional installation. There are systems that can be fitted to sliding sash windows and other frames and some that open or close, and others that are attached to the wall in place.

The most economical secondary glazing option is the 'lift out' method, which is fitted inside the window that already exists and lifts it out of a secure channel. It is ideal for windows with sash or where access to the primary window is restricted for instance, in the conservation or listed building area.

Certain types of glass offer greater insulation than others, based on the type of glass and the distance between the primary and the secondary window. The wider the gap between two panes and the greater the thermal performance.

In some cases the addition of secondary glazing can increase the thermal efficiency of a home to a point that it matches the level of insulation offered by the newer double or even triple-glazed windows. This is especially true for older properties, where planning restrictions restrict the type of replacement windows that can be put in place. In these circumstances, the use of secondary glazing to insulate the windows that were sash-based may be the most cost-effective option.

Reduced noise

Windows let a significant amount of noise into homes. This is a particular issue for those who live near flight paths or railway lines. In these instances upgrading to double-glazed windows will lessen the impact external noise can have on a home. Secondary glazing is a great option for those who cannot or don't want to replace all of their windows. This is the process of adding an additional window to the existing frame of a home. This 'secondary window' provides an additional (sealed) barrier that helps to shield the home from cold temperatures but also external noise.

Noise pollution is an actual issue that could be detrimental to health for a long time when not taken care of. Ecoease offers a low-cost alternative to limit the amount of sound from outside that could enter your house. Our second double glazing company near me glazing is a great option for those who want to reduce noise pollution without spending a fortune to replace all their windows.

The main benefit of secondary glazing is that it creates an additional barrier between your home and the outside world, greatly lessening the amount of noise pollution. This is achieved by installing an independent pane and frame within the window with an interval of about 100mm. The second window is able to be opened and shut to allow ventilation, in contrast to the primary window.

This barrier can also help to insulate the room from cold air that could otherwise escape through the original window and then down the wall. This helps keep the room warm and also reduces energy costs.

The secondary glazing helps to reduce noise from traffic and activities outside. Having the extra barrier between your home and the outside world can be a significant comfort benefit and something that will add value to your everyday life.

The system can be fitted on any type of window such as sliding sash vertical windows, and sliding doors. It can be used on individual windows or multiples throughout a home and is a more cost-effective solution than replacing all of your windows. It also maintains the appearance of your home and can be a much more sympathetic solution for listed buildings where the replacement of windows could alter their appearance.

Improved appearance

One of the major concerns for many homeowners is the effect replacing their windows will impact the appearance of their home. It is possible to attain the thermal efficiency of modern double glaze repair near me glazing without altering its appearance by installing secondary glazing instead. Installation is much less complicated than replacing windows that were originally installed, and can be completed much quicker.

This is done by placing an additional pane inside an existing window. The majority of the time, there is a gap between them approximately 100mm. This creates an obstruction to heat loss, and the rubber seals help to isolate the window from the space and limit the transmission of sound. It is also a great option to increase the insulation value of buildings from the past where planning restrictions prevent the use of modern double Glazing Near me-glazed units, such as in conservation areas or listed buildings.

There are many styles of secondary glass that are available to meet the needs of every customer. They range from systems that open as windows to those that are anchored to the frames of sash. Some are designed to be as subtle as possible with small frames that are hidden from view and unobtrusive internally. They are especially useful in situations where regular ventilation is required, since opening the sash can result in an hazard to health and safety when a lot of wind is blown into the building.

Certain companies offer permanent aluminium secondary glass that can be placed on the exterior of your existing windows, providing greater energy efficiency and a fresh look. This is suitable for buildings that are listed or historic and is a cost-effective solution when you are limited by budget. You can choose a woodgrain and colour to match your home's style to look like it's always been there.
